Kannur: The Super League sees a key matchup in Kerala between Kannur Warriors FC and Thrissur Magic FC. They will compete for the top position on November 7, Friday, at 7:30 PM at the Jawahar Stadium in Kannur. The winners can secure first place. Currently, Kannur Warriors FC has earned 8 points from four matches with two wins and two draws, while Thrissur Magic FC has 9 points from three wins and one loss.

Football fans in Kannur are excited as professional football returns after a long break. Preparations, including floodlights, are complete at Jawahar Stadium. Kannur Warriors are eager to play in front of their home crowd for the first time this season. The team consists of nine local players, with experienced goalkeeper Ubaid at the post. The defense is led by Nicolas DelMonte and Vikas, supported by left-back Manoj and right-back Sandeep, who can contribute to both defense and offense. The midfield is anchored by Luvsambak, while Abin and Asiyar Gomez bring strength to the team. Asiyar scored in the last match, boosting the team’s attack.

The team faces some challenges in attack. Despite creating many opportunities in every match, they have struggled to score. Captain Adrian Sardenaro, returning from injury, is the team’s hope. In the second half, substitute Muhammad Sinan has improved the team’s pace but has not yet led them to victory.
Under the guidance of experienced coach Andrei Charnisov, Thrissur Magic FC has become a strong contender in the Super League, adopting a defensive strategy that focuses on preventing goals.

Thrissur has not conceded a goal in three matches and has won all three consecutively. The midfield, led by Leni Rodrigues, has performed well. However, the underperformance of striker Joseph, previously a top scorer in the I-League, remains a concern for the team.
